How do I create a GPO in Windows 10?
1. Open the Group Policy Management Console (GPMC) by going to Start > Search > type "gpmc.msc" > press Enter. This will open the GPMC. 2. Right-click the domain where you want to create the GPO and select Create a GPO in this domain, and link it here. 3. Name the GPO, give it an optional description, then click OK. 4. After the GPO is created, right-click the GPO > select Edit. 5. Make the desired changes, clicking OK to save them. 6. Close the GPMC and the GPO will be applied to the target computers automatically.

How to enable Urdu language keyboard option in Windows 10?
1. On your Windows 10 desktop, type "Region & language" settings in your taskbar search. 2. Under the "Languages" section, click on the "+" icon next to "Add a language" to search for Urdu. 3. Select the "Urdu" language from the list that appears. 4. Click on the "Options" button. 5. Select the "Urdu (Pakistan)" keyboard to download and install it. 6. Once the installation is complete, go back to the same "Options" window and enable the "Urdu (Pakistan)" keyboard by selecting the checkbox. 7. Click "Save" to apply the settings. Now you can use the Urdu language keyboard on your Windows 10 computer.

How to change Remote Desktop settings in Windows 10/11?
1. Open the Run dialog box by pressing Windows key+R on your keyboard. 2. In the Run box, type “mstsc.exe” and press Enter. This will open the Remote Desktop Connection window. 3. On the General tab, you can choose which computers to connect to, and set the display and color depth settings. 4. Switch to the Local Resources tab and adjust settings for local devices and resources. 5. On the Experience tab choose the connection speed that best fits your internet connection. 6. Move over to the Programs tab and click the Settings button to allow a program to run automatically upon connecting. 7. Finally, click Connect and enter the appropriate credentials to start a remote session.

How to change NVMe SSD drive letter in Windows 10?
1. Open File Explorer, right-click on This PC, and choose Manage. 2. On the left pane of the Computer Management window, select Disk Management. 3. In the center pane, select the NVMe SSD drive. 4. Right-click on the drive and select Change Drive Letter and Paths. 5. In the Change Drive Letter and Paths window, click the Change button. 6. Select a new letter from the drop-down list and click OK. 7. Click Yes for the confirmation dialog to apply the changes. 8. Confirm the changes and click OK to close the Change Drive Letter and Paths window. 9. Click OK to close the Computer Management window.
